The Civl War Era and the Lower Rio Grande Valley: A Brief History Rolando Avila:Paperback bright with the fires ofThis is another Civil War history book, but it deals with an aspect of the Civil War that does not appeareven as an aside or footnotein the vast majority of the other fifty thousand books and pamphlets that address that war. This is the untold story of the complicated cross border, multi sided Civil War era specific to the Rio Grande Valley in both Texas and Mexico that took place most intensively between 1861 and 1867, yet the roots of which reach
